В прошлой публикации я писал о панели управления Kloxo. Сейчас же поговорим о её установке на VDS с осью Centos 5.
Для установки нам понадобиться:
- VDS с предустановленной ОС Centos 5
- Root доступ к серверу
- 30 минут свободного времени
- Прямые руки 🙂
Итак, имеем VDS следующей конфигурации: 2600 Mhz, 256 RAM, 5GB HDD. Для начала нужен SSH клиент (к примеру
[[email protected] ~]# setenforce 0
[[email protected]~]# wget http://download.lxcenter.org/download/kloxo/production/kloxo-install-master.sh
[[email protected] ~]# sh ./kloxo-install-master.sh
После этого у Вас пойдёт установка панели. Сама установка занимает в районе 10-15 минут. После установки панель управления будет доступна по адресу: http://YOUR_SERVER_IP:7778. Для авторизации используйте логин и пароль: admin.
После установки панели, нам нужно настроить DNS в Kloxo.
Переходим в Resources -> DNS Templates -> Add DNS Template, в поле DNS Template Name вводим любое название – это всего лишь идентификатор, в поле Primary DNS вводим ns1.domain.com, в Secondary DNS ns2.domain.com и нажимаем add. Затем переходим в DNS Templates, выбираем только что созданный template и отредактируем Hostname ns2 – поставим отличный от ns1 IP адрес в поле Value ( должно быть не менее 2-х IP ).
Теперь нам нужно сменить NS записи на Вашем домене domain.com.
Ваши новые NS записи:
ns1.domain.com Host IP 1
ns2.domain.com Host IP 2
Теперь ждите смены NS. Этот процесс может занимать от нескольких часов до 2-х суток.
После смены NS, заходим на свой домен и если видим красивую надпись:
This is the LxAdmin Default Page for domain.com
То всё установлено правильно и сервер готов к использованию 🙂
Если чеcтно — практически ничего не понятно:
1. domain.com — это что за домен? Прям так и писать domain.com или туда нужно вписывать свой домен.
2. А если у меня нет домена? Есть хостинг на Амазоне и статичный эластик ip ?
3. Как в DNS Templates редактировать Hostname ns2 — сколько ни смотрел — так и не нашел.
4. Какие ip нужно ставить в ns1.domain.com и ns2.domain.com?
5. Host IP 1 и Host IP 1 это что такое и где их брать?
6. Прописывать их где?
Хотите ценный совет? Закажите услугу первоначальной настройки сервера и будет Вам счастье 🙂
А как установит DNS на VPS сервер если у него только 1 ip и они выделяют dns ns1 и ns2?
Если один ip на vds, то можно воспользоваться ns2.trifle.net, к примеру. Уже писал в блоге о secondary dns на примере ns2.trifle.net.
На официальном сайте Kloxo написано отключить SELinux, почему у тебя не так ?
А с чего ты взял, что у меня не так? Отключение SELinux является первым шагом в мануале по установке панели как на официальном сайте kloxo, так и у меня!
[[email protected] ~]# setenforce 0
Error Summary
————-
Finished Transaction Testhttp://ftp.uni-koeln.de
Yum Gave Error… Trying Again…
Installing packages php-mbstring php-mysql which gcc-c++ php-imap php-pear php-devel lxlighttpd httpd mod_ssl zip unzip lxphp lxzend mysql mysql-server curl autoconf automake libtool bogofilter gcc cpp openssl pure-ftpd yum-protectbase…
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
* base: centos.kiewel-online.ch
* epel:
* extras: centos.kiewel-online.ch
* updates: centos.kiewel-online.ch
Setting up Install Process
Что эта за ошибка
потом заново идёт загрузка потом опять эта ошибка и так по кругу
и что тут надо делать
It seems you already have databases in this system but did not provide the MySQL root pass. If you are reinstalling, remove mysql-server and databases stored at /var/lib/mysql. Otherwise, you must provide the password.
Usage: sh ./kloxo-install-master.sh —db-rootpassword=PASSWORD
Если мускул был установлен на сервере до установки панели, то запускать установку нужно командой sh ./kloxo-install-master.sh –db-rootpassword=PASSWORD. Если устанавливаете на новый сервер, то просто sh ./kloxo-install-master.sh
привет! я немного запутался с этими днс и доменами, вроде не тупой блин…
У меня впс с одним айпи адресом
1) Установил я клохо,
2) Решил воспользоваться днс хостингом от регистратора,
прописал в домене его неймсервера, затем добавил для значения «А» айпишник моего сервака…ведь правильно?(это все в панеле регистратора)
3) Потом в клохо добавил темплейт, в поле Primary DNS ввел нс от регистратора ns1.r01.ru, в Secondary DNS ns2.r01.ru и нажал add. И все..
Вопрос: правильно я все сделал?
В принципе да, правильно. Теперь Вам нужно на свех своих доменах указывать ns своего регистратора и добавлять эти домены в панель регистратора.
я установил всё смог, но второй раз не смог зайти в админку пишу пароль верно загрузка идёт и обратно на страницу авторизации.
Может эта проблема с установкой новой версии панели.. У меня сейчас нет свободного сервера, чтобы проверить.. Себе устанавливал ещё версию 6.1.2, если конечно мне память не изменяет) Думаю Ваша проблема связана с неправильной настройкой php на сервере.
это бывает тогда когда я сую файлы ru в папку en /Русификация
Я как поставил русификацию с 6.1.2, так и не трогал её после этого.
А как сделать так .НАпример я создаю пользователя который будет пользоваться услугами моего хостинга, и я хочу чтоб при создании клиента у него автоматически стоял русский язык
Здравствуйте! Подскажите более подробно, как поднять собственные DNS на VPS сервере с 2 IP адресами, так как записи для меня тема не постижимая а без записей в А в ААААА в MX и прочее ну ни как не поднимаются, за ранее благодарен
Хорошо, в новой статье постараюсь всё детально описать. Подписывайтесь на RSS и ждите 🙂
Ждем, ждем дождаться не можем 🙂
Сегодня вечером напишу 🙂
Error Summary
————-
Finished Transaction Testhttp://ftp.uni-koeln.de
Yum Gave Error… Trying Again…
Installing packages php-mbstring php-mysql which gcc-c++ php-imap php-pear php-devel lxlighttpd httpd mod_ssl zip unzip lxphp lxzend mysql mysql-server curl autoconf automake libtool bogofilter gcc cpp openssl pure-ftpd yum-protectbase…
Loaded plugins: fastestmirror
Loading mirror speeds from cached hostfile
* base: centos.kiewel-online.ch
* epel:
* extras: centos.kiewel-online.ch
* updates: centos.kiewel-online.ch
Setting up Install Process
и так идет без конца по кругу. пробовал на разных серверах, везде тоже самое